On September 11, 2001, the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) ordered a nationwide ground stop for all commercial air traffic at 9:45 AM Eastern Daylight Time (EDT). This decision came in response to the terrorist attacks that had begun earlier that morning, including the hijacking of four planes. The ground stop was a critical measure to prevent further attacks and ensure the safety of air travel.
